How fast are internet speeds in Maud?
The map below shows maximum internet speeds by area in Maud.

Internet Speed Key
The average Maud home can get up to 875 Mbps on their internet plan. For most people, the fastest download speed in the city is 1,000 Mbps, which 76.47% of residents can get. Some homes and apartments do not have access to these speeds. On the slower end, for example, 5.88% of homes can only purchase plans up to 100 Mbps. See the internet provider details below for info about their speed and coverage in Maud.
Internet speeds tend to be faster in the north parts of Maud, and slower in the northwest areas of the city.
What type of internet should I choose in Maud?
The fastest internet for you may vary based on where in Maud you live. If speed is your main concern, fiber will be the fastest internet in the city.
- Fiber is the fastest internet type for 76.47% of Maud homes.
- Cable is fastest for less than 1% of the city.
- DSL is fastest for 6.62%.
- Fixed wireless is fastest for 5.88%.
- Satellite internet may be the only option for 11.03% of Maud homes.
Internet Market Health in Maud

Internet Competition Key
The map shows how competitive the Maud internet service market is. Areas in green have more alternatives, areas in yellow have a few choices, and areas in red may have only one provider. More competition usually means faster speeds and better prices for you, the customer.
Below are quick facts on internet competition and market health in Maud based on what connections the average home has availabile:
- Average number of internet service providers to a home: 2.1 (very unhealthy)
- Average types of service (fiber, cable, DSL, etc): 2.1 (unhealthy)
- Average providers with broadband (25 Mbps+) speeds: 1.0 (very unhealthy)
Overall, competition is very unhealthy.
Maud internet customers have the ability to buy internet service from 1 to 3 different providers, depending on where they live. For different types of service, Maud homes have between 1 and 3 options. The type(s) of service available are fixed wireless, fiber, and dsl, though these may vary depending on the region within the city.
When it comes to broadband download speeds faster than 25 Mbps, the situation is worse. Maud internet customers who want faster speeds have between 1 and 2 choices of companies offering speeds up to or over 25 Mbps.
More internet companies with faster speeds means fewer monopolies and better prices for customers. In promoting a free market for internet, Maud badly needs improvement.

How does internet in Maud compare to the rest of Illinois?
Internet speeds in Maud are slower versus the average speeds in Illinois: 2,791 Mbps in Illinois versus 875 Mbps in the city. The state has less internet availability compared to the city. Average internet coverage in Illinois is 99.02% versus 88.97% in Maud.
